Engineer 2 (Electrical Substation)
Pike Engineering is dedicated to providing engineering solutions in the electrical substation domain. The Engineer 2 will offer technical expertise to solve complex engineering problems while developing advanced skills and working with some supervision.

Responsibilities
Engineering/technical expertise and guidance in the identification, analysis, and resolution of problems
Effective planning, organizing, estimating, scheduling, and monitoring of work activities
Thorough and accurate technical reports, correspondence, documentation, calculations, and sketches
Continuous improvement of job-related, engineering, technical and professional knowledge, skills, and performance
Select and specify substation equipment (transformers, circuit breakers, protection relays)
Perform engineering calculations and simulations for reliable operation
Perform other duties as assigned by management
